“Banana Carrot Muffins: Deliciously Healthy Snack Idea!”


Description

These Banana Carrot Muffins are a delicious and healthy snack option, perfect for breakfast or as a treat any time of the day.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 ripe bananas, mashed
  • 1 cup grated carrots
  • 1/2 cup sugar
  • 1/3 cup vegetable oil
  • 2 e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on cinnamon

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a muffin tin with paper liners.
  2. In a large bowl, mix the mashed bananas, grated carrots, sugar, vegetable oil, eggs, and vanilla extract until well combined.
  3. In another b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, baking soda, salt, and cinnamon.
  4.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, stirring until just combined.
  5. Fill the muffin cups about 2/3 full with the batter.
  6. Bake for 20-25 minutes or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  7. Allow to cool in the pan for a few min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.

Notes

  • For added flavor, consider adding nuts or raisins to the batter.
  • These muffins can be stored in an airtight container for up to 3 days.
  • They can also be frozen for longer storage.
